Editing Actions

Many actions have settings that you can edit. When you apply an action that has
editable settings, a dialog or sheet appears, letting you edit the action’s settings. You
can edit an action’s settings at any time you are working in the Waveform Editor.

To show an action’s settings, do one of the following:

m

In the Actions list, select the action you want to edit, then choose “Edit Settings For
[action name]” from the Actions pop-up menu.

m

In the Actions list, Control-click the action you want to edit, then choose “Edit Settings
For [action name]” from the shortcut menu.

m

Double-click the action in the Actions list.

If the action has no editable settings, the Edit Settings menu item appears dimmed.

Turning Actions On and Off

You can turn individual actions on and off in the Actions list and hear the result when
you play the audio file. The waveform display updates to show the change to the audio
file. Depending on the length of the file, turning actions on and off can take time.

To turn an action off:

m

In the Actions list, deselect the checkbox next to the action name.

To turn an action on:

m

In the Actions list, select the checkbox next to the action name.

Reordering Actions

You can reorder actions after applying them to an audio file. The order in which effects
and other actions occur can drastically change the resulting sound of the audio file.
Depending on the length of the file, reordering actions can take time.

To reorder actions:

m

In the Actions list, drag the actions you want to reorder up or down to new positions.

You hear the change when you play the audio file. The waveform display updates to
show the change to the audio file.
